About Vintage Tub

Vintage Tub & Bath is more than just clawfoot tubs. Having been in business for 25 years, we have the experience and reputation to expertly guide you through any size improvement project. Whether you are replacing a bathtub faucet or building a new home, we have the products, prices, and expertise to get the job done right. With over 15,000 products, comprised of more than 85 manufacturers, you are sure to find all of the products you need.

Well built product The shower kit seems to be of high quality and I expect to get many years of service from it. Instructions were sparse, but the work does require plumbing skills, and unless you're an accomplished handyman, customers should hire one. Service was good, I called hoping to buy a shut off valve for the shower riser but there isn't one available. I would shop here again

The sink we purchased was extremely…fragile and not fit for kitchen use The sink we purchased was extremely expensive, yet extremely fragile. It was never advertised as “fragile”. After only 3 months of use it is chipped. The paint it chipping off and there are actual pieces of the sink chipping off. Our kitchen sink is used for doing dishes, nothing out of the normal. Extremely disappointed in the quality and advertisement. Not sure why a kitchen sink would be made out of such fragile material. This sink was the most expensive sink we ever purchased, and it looks like it has been beat up for 25 years at just under one year old. Kristine Dickson
